class ToolsSolderpastePrefGroupUI(OptionsGroupUI):
def __init__(self, decimals=4, parent=None):
super(ToolsSolderpastePrefGroupUI, self).__init__(self, parent=parent)
self.setTitle(str(_("SolderPaste Tool Options")))
self.decimals = decimals
# ## Solder Paste Dispensing
self.solderpastelabel = QtWidgets.QLabel("<b>%s:</b>" % _("Parameters"))
self.solderpastelabel.setToolTip(
_("A tool to create GCode for dispensing\n"
"solder paste onto a PCB.")
)
self.layout.addWidget(self.solderpastelabel)
grid0 = QtWidgets.QGridLayout()
self.layout.addLayout(grid0)
